Bilobular calcifying fibrous pseudotumor in soleus muscle: a case report
INTRODUCTION Calcifying fibrous pseudotumor is a rare benign soft-tissue lesion composed of fibrous tissue with abundant hyalinized collagen and dystrophic and often psammomatous calcifications. The cause of the disease is unclear but, usually, complete resection of the well-circumscribed tumor is sufficient to avoid recurrence of the disease. متن کاملCalcifying fibrous pseudotumor of mediastinum--a case report.
This report presents a case of calcifying fibrous pseudotumor arising in the posterior mediastinum of a 54-year-old woman. The histopathologic features of this case were identical to that of calcifying fibrous pseudotumor first designated in 1993. متن کاملCalcifying fibrous pseudotumor of lungs.
Calcified fibrous pseudotumors can generally be detected as solitary masses in various regions of the body, and were first described in 1988. In this case report, we discuss an adult patient whose tumor was localized in the lung, which has not been reported in the literature before.
متن کاملCalcifying fibrous tumor: a case report.
Calcifying fibrous tumors are rarely seen and affect mostly children and young adults. A 21-year-old man presented with multiple palpable masses in the area from the right inguinal region to the anteromedial thigh. We performed a diagnostic excisional biopsy.
